A 10 panel drug test stands as one of the most comprehensive options available for drug screening. Unlike the standard 5 panel test, this expanded version is designed to detect a wider array of substances. It includes common drugs such as marijuana,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ines, and PCP. However, it extends its coverage to also screen for benzodiazepines, barbiturates, methadone, propoxyphene, and Quaaludes (methaqualone).
This extensive range makes the 10 panel drug test an invaluable tool for identifying both common and less frequently abused substances. 10 Panel Lab Based Test vs. 10 Panel Instant Test
Understand the differences - speed vs. defensibility - so you can choose the right 10 panel drug test option for employment, court, and personal testing.
Both options screen the same 10 drug classes (THC,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ines/methamphetamine, PCP, benzodiazepines, barbiturates, methadone, propoxyphene, and Quaaludes*). The difference is how results are produced, verified, and used.
*Methaqualone only available in urine lab-based testing
10 Panel Lab based vs. 10 Panel Instant Drug Test
Feature | 10 Panel Lab-Based | 10 Panel Instant (POCT) |
---|---|---|
Primary Use | Employment, legal/court, policy-driven programs | Rapid on-site screening; same-day hiring decisions |
Specimen | Urine (standard); hair/oral fluid/nail options | Urine (most common) |
Speed | Negatives 1 business day after lab receipt; non-negatives 2-3 days with MRO | Screen results in 5-10 minutes (presumptive) |
Accuracy & Confirmation | High; confirmatory GC/MS or LC-MS/MS on any non-negative | Screening only; non-negatives should be lab-confirmed |
MRO Review | Yes (on non-negative lab results) | Not by default; added when sending to lab |
Chain of Custody (CCF) | End-to-end documented | Used for screen; lab CCF applies if sent for confirmation |
Legal Defensibility | Strong (SAMHSA-certified lab + confirmation + MRO) | Limited until confirmed by a lab |
Compliance | Meets most employer/court policies; DOT uses lab-based 5-panel | Great for rapid screens; policies often require confirmation for final action |
Cost Profile | Higher unit price; includes confirmation/MRO when needed | Lower upfront; confirmation adds cost/time on non-negatives |

Order 10 Panel Instant10 Panel Drug Test Detection Times
Windows are driven by drug metabolism and specimen type, not whether testing is lab-based or instant. Urine is standard for both; alternative specimens are typically lab-based.
Specimen | Typical Detection Window | Best Use |
---|---|---|
Urine | 1-7 days (THC up to 30) | Employment, legal, personal |
Hair | Up to 90 days | History/patterns of use |
Oral Fluid (Saliva) | 24-72 hours | Recent use; post-accident/suspicion |
Blood | Hours to 2-3 days | Very recent use |
Nails | 3-6 months | Extended look-back |
Compliance Notes
- DOT programs require a lab-based 5-panel under 49 CFR Part 40 (not a 10 panel).
- Many employer/court policies require lab confirmation + MRO review for final actions.
- On-site instant testing may require appropriate CLIA credentials depending on device and state rules.

What Does a 10 Panel Drug Test Detect?
- Marijuana (THC)
- Cocaine
- Opiates (morphine, codeine, heroin)
- Amphetamines (incl. methamphetamine)
- Phencyclidine (PCP)
- Benzodiazepines
- Barbiturates
- Methadone
- Propoxyphene
- Quaaludes (methaqualone) (available in lab-based testing only)
How It Works
- Order: Online or by phone; select location and donor details.
- Collection: Visit a nearby site with a valid photo ID.
- Lab Analysis: Immunoassay screen with GC/MS or LC-MS/MS confirmation when needed.
- Results: Negatives within 1 business day; non-negatives 2-3 business days after MRO review.
